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Troed-y-rhiw to Knutsford start from as little as £37.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Troed-y-rhiw to Knutsford are available for £106.90 one way

Facilities and Amenities at Troed-y-rhiw Station

Troed-y-rhiw station caters to basic traveler needs. While it lacks a conventional ticket office and ticket machines, it compensates with reliable customer information and announcements through on-site screens. For assistance, a help point is available to guide passengers as needed. The station also acknowledges accessibility by providing step-free access from Bridge Street via a ramp, although some parts might pose challenges due to steep gradients.

While amenities such as toilets, refreshment facilities, and ATMs are absent, travelers can find seating areas to rest and dedicated bicycle stands for eight bikes, all monitored by CCTV for added security. Induction loops are installed, ensuring that those with hearing aids can receive clear audio signals.

Onward Travel Options

Local commuters and visitors can rely on the station's connection to other modes of transport—mainly the rail replacement bus service situated at two convenient stops along Cardiff Road. For those traveling to Pontypridd, the stop is conveniently opposite the Londis store, whereas, for journeys to Merthyr Tydfil, a bus stop on the other side is available. Although direct taxi services or car hire options aren't provided directly at the station, local arrangements can be made nearby to enhance connectivity.

Station Amenities and Facilities

When visiting Knutsford Train Station, you'll find several essential amenities to assist with your journey. The station operates a well-timed ticket office that opens early and closes late: Monday to Friday from 06:30 to 20:30, Saturday from 07:00 to 19:30, and Sunday from 12:10 to 19:40. For convenience, there are ticket machines available, including accessible ones, as well as facilities to collect tickets purchased online. Accessibility features are integrated into the station’s layout. Designated as a Category B Station, there is step-free access to some areas, with separate level entrances for platforms heading towards Chester and Manchester.

If you require additional support, staff assistance is available from Monday, 06:30 to 20:00. Additionally, there is an induction loop for the hearing impaired, and a ramp is available for train access. While there are no waiting rooms, passengers can find ample seating areas on the platforms.

Connectivity and Transport Links

Moving beyond the station, Knutsford provides multiple onward travel options. If your journey requires rail replacement services, pick-up and drop-off points are conveniently located at bus stops on Adams Hill. For those seeking local taxi services, details are accessible via Northern Railway's taxi information page. Buses are also a viable option, with connections available through Traveline at 0871 200 2233. Cyclists would need to look elsewhere for bicycle hire as this facility is not available at the station.
